The role involves supporting the development and delivery of design thinking education, and undertaking associated administrative duties as required. A key element of the role is to develop practical applied learning approaches that utilise team and project-based studio learning. The post holder will play a central role in helping students, both individually and in groups, develop innovative solutions to problems and enable change.

You will teach at a variety of levels and collaborate with academic colleagues to contribute to curriculum development. We are constantly looking to evolve our teaching, learning and assessment strategies, and you will play a key role in that.

You will use your knowledge, experience, qualifications and skills to inspire your students and to help them think differently. You will support the design and development of new or existing design thinking activities, initiatives and programmes, including specific projects and non-accredited courses.

You should apply if:

  • You have expertise in one or more of the following areas: Design futures, regenerative design or service design, innovation and/or directing design research and strategy programmes.
  • You have a portfolio demonstrating design expertise utilising human-centred design thinking methodologies along with strong design and prototyping skills to solve complex organisational challenges.
  • You have significant experience of leading a relevant commercial/social environment.
  • You have teaching or training design leadership in a higher education institute or similar.
  • You have experience of current debates, trends and issues relating to the expanding fields of design, innovation or systems thinking.
  • You have evidence of excellent organisational and administrative skills.
  • You have evidence of ability to contribute effectively to the running of the University of Bristol’s Centre for Innovation and Entrepreneurship.
  • You have experience of fostering and developing creative cultures.

Benefits of working for the University include:

  • 32 days of annual leave pro rata per year (plus bank holidays).
  • Automatic entry to an extremely generous pension scheme, with substantial employer contributions.
  • Hybrid working environment.
  • Inclusive culture, valuing the diversity of thought, beliefs and background.
